微信商城平台源码
-
才力信息
2026-02-04
昆明
- 返回列表
微服务化拆分的必然性
传统单体架构在应对微信生态瞬时流量峰值时极易崩溃。微服务化通过将用户管理、订单处理、支付网关等模块独立部署,实现故障隔离与弹性扩容。例如通过Docker容器化部署商品服务,可在双十一期间单独扩充实例至50节点,而无需重启整个系统。
数据库架构的双轨策略
采用MySQL与Redis的混合存储方案:MySQL保证交易数据ACID特性,Redis缓存商品详情页与用户会话数据。通过分库分表策略将订单表按月份水平拆分,使单表数据量始终控制在级,查询响应时间稳定在20毫秒内。
消息队列的异步解耦
基于RabbitMQ的订单消息队列,将库存扣减、积分计算、物流通知等操作异步化。当用户支付成功后,系统仅需向队列发送事件消息,后续处理流程由不同服务并行消费,将核心交易链路响应时间从800毫秒压缩至200毫秒。
API网关的流量调度
网关层集成鉴权、限流、熔断三位一体机制。采用JWT令牌实现无状态认证,通过滑动窗口算法将单商户API调用限制在每秒100次,当支付服务故障时自动触发降级策略,返回预设的兜底页面而非错误信息。
运维监控的全链路追踪
通过Prometheus采集容器指标,Grafana可视化呈现QPS与延迟曲线。集成SkyWalking追踪单个请求在网关→商品服务→订单服务的完整路径,使定位性能瓶颈的时间从小时级缩短至分钟级。
二、安全合规:守护商业命脉的防御体系
支付安全的三道防线
第一道防线采用微信官方加密签名验证支付回调真实性;第二道通过业务幂等性设计杜绝重复支付;第三道建立交易金额风控模型,对单笔超5000元交易强制短信确认。三层防护使资金损失率降至0.001%以下。
数据隐私的加密策略
用户手机号通过AES-256加密后存储,展示时仅显示前3后4位。采用国密SM4算法加密身份证信息,且密钥每90天轮换一次。数据库审计日志记录所有敏感数据访问行为,满足GDPR与《个人信息保护法》双重标准。
防的智能风控
基于用户行为特征建立机器学习模型:检测同一IP在1分钟内发起20笔订单、新注册用户初次购买高价值商品等异常模式。对可疑订单启动人脸识别验证,有效拦截85%以上恶意行为。
内容安全的实时过滤
集成微信云内容安全API,对用户上传图片进行、暴政识别。商品标题与描述文本通过DFA算法匹配违禁词库,每秒可处理10万字符,准确率超9%。
权限管理的RBAC模型
建立角色-权限绑定机制:客服角色仅能查询订单详情,运营角色可修改商品库存,超级管理员需通过双因子认证才能进行数据库导出操作。权限变更留痕机制确保每次授权可追溯。
三、扩展性:驱动业务增长的技术引擎
插件化架构的生态集成
通过标准SPI接口定义优惠券、分销、直播等功能插件的接入规范。第三方开发者可基于SDK快速开发合规插件,经安全扫描后上传至应用市场,使平台功能扩展周期从3个月缩短至2周。
多端统一的技术方案
采用Taro框架实现一套代码同步生成微信小程序、H5、支付宝小程序。通过条件编译适配不同平台API差异,仅需30%额外开发成本即可覆盖全渠道用户,降低维护复杂度40%。
全球化部署的架构设计
在华东、华南节点之外,新增新加坡、法兰克福海外节点。通过DNS智能解析实现就近接入,跨国访问延迟从800ms优化至200ms。采用本地化存储方案满足欧盟数据驻留要求。
大数据驱动的准确营销
构建用户行为数据仓库,通过Flink实时计算用户兴趣标签。当检测到用户频繁浏览母婴商品时,自动触发奶粉优惠券推送,使营销转化率提升至传统方式的2.倍。
低代码配置的运营赋能
开发可视化页面构建器,运营人员通过拖拽组件即可创建促销活动页。支持实时预览与A/B测试功能,活动上线时间从3天压缩至2小时,解放技术资源用于核心系统开发。










